The fire can reach temperatures as high as 1,800F and is used as a defense mechanism against predators. WebMay 31, 2024 · Why do dragons breathe fire? At room (or dragon breath) temperature, it’s a gas. “You’d have to really compress it,” he says, to make it a liquid that a dragon could store and use. Also, Hartings notes, gases are difficult to control. If a dragon blew some fiery gas into the wind, the flames might wash back on the creature and singe its ...

WebMar 14, 2024 · The dragon's tongue has a small, hard protrusion under its tip. When the dragon must breathe fire, its alcohol glands undergo violent convulsions, ejecting their load with great force. At the same time, the dragon strikes its tongue against one of its teeth, creating a spark that ignites the alcohol. WebApr 11, 2024 · how to describe a dragon breathing fire. http://www.blackdrago.com/easterndragons.htm WebFeb 28, 2024 · When the dragon breathes fire, the chlorine gas and the copper get heated to over 400 degrees C, forming Copper Chloride, which has the property of dying a flame blue. Flames turning different colors is so common that the "flame test" is routinely used to determine what something is by what color it burns.
